On Wednesday (7th), Alysha Newman won the bronze medal for Canada in pole vaulting. However, she made headlines for another reason.

After finishing third in the pole vault event and becoming Canada’s first pole vault medalist in 112 years, Newman celebrated her achievement by twerking in front of the audience at the Stade de France in Paris.

Her jump reached a height of 4.85 meters, setting a national record in the process, a particularly special achievement for Newman given that she had not qualified for the finals in the two previous Olympics, Rio 2016 and Tokyo 2020.

Her celebration began even before she landed on the mat, as she ran around in ecstasy before pausing to entertain the crowd with her dance. Aside from her sports achievements, the athlete also creates adult content for a subscription site.
